A friend just gave me a GREAT idea!
She said on Christmas Eve they have a "Christmas fight", where 23 of them bring a gift of 25-30 dollars, wrapped. Then they all draw numbers. Person number 1 picks a gift and opens it. Person number 2 can take that gift, or pick another. And down the line through number 23....She said a gift can only be taken 3 times, then it stays with that person.
Sounds fun!
